What is the name of Monkey Mia's airport?
Monkey Mia has just one airport, Shark Bay Airport (MJK).
How far is MJK from central Monkey Mia?
It’s 16 kilometres from MJK to downtown Monkey Mia. Make your life easier by working out the fastest way of getting from the airport to the city centre before you touchdown.
What airport is best to fly into Monkey Mia?
Shark Bay Airport (MJK) is the main airport in Monkey Mia. Before you take off, it’s a smart idea to research a thing or two about it. The terminal sits about 16 kilometres from the downtown area.
How many airlines fly to Monkey Mia?
With only one airline flying to Monkey Mia, your options are limited. It’s a smart idea to lock in your tickets well in advance.
Which airlines fly to Monkey Mia?
Rex Regional Express operates the majority of the flights to Monkey Mia. Grabbing a Rex Regional Express flight from Perth is the preferred way to get there.
How many nonstop flights are there to Monkey Mia?
Flying to a new place is much simpler when there aren’t any stopovers to slow you down. If you’re making your way to Monkey Mia, the good news is that there are approximately 7 nonstop flights operating every week.
Where are the most popular flights to Monkey Mia departing from?
If you’re flying to Monkey Mia from Perth, you may be interested to learn that a large number of flights take off from this happening city.
How long is the flight to Monkey Mia Airport?
From wheels up out of Monkey Mia to touchdown in Perth usually takes around 2 hours.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• Pack all your full-sized bottles of hair gel and hairspray in your checked luggage. Any liquids or gels in your carry-on bag lar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) will be confiscated by authorities. Sharp objects, like your treasured pocket knife, and dangerous goods which are flammable or explosive, such as aerosol cans, spray paint and fuels, are also restricted.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The main aim is to be as comfortable as possible. Layer up with loose, natural-fibre clothing and remember to pack a cardigan in case you get cold. Pick a pair of well-fitting, flat shoes as it’s possible that your feet and ankles will swell a little during the journey. Leave the stilettos and heavy boots in your luggage.
  • Most travellers have heard about DVT (deep vein thrombosis), a blood clotting condition caused by long periods of inactivity. There’s lots you can do to lower your risk. Wear a good-quality pair of compression socks, drink lots of water and keep your legs and feet moving. Walk around the cabin when possible or try out some exercises in your seat.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Monkey Mia?
A little pre-planning before you get to the airport will help make your getaway to Monkey Mia easy and painless. We’ve rounded up some useful tips and tricks for a speedy journey past security:

  • Keep your passport and boarding pass someplace easily accessible. They’ll be the first things you’ll be asked to present to security.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to beep.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They’ll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your tablet and phone, will also need to be scanned.
  • Travelling with your favourite perfume? No problem. As long as the volume is no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and it’s stored in a clear zip-close bag, you’re allowed to bring it with you in your carry-on baggage.
  • There’s a good chance you’ll need to remove your shoes for scanning, so wearing slip-on sneakers is always a good idea.
  • Knives and other sharp items are not allowed in the cabin. They’ll be confiscated at security, so pack them in your checked suitcase.
